What Are The Symptoms Of Successful IUI?

When undergoing intrauterine insemination (IUI) to achieve pregnancy, many individuals often wonder about the symptoms that can indicate a successful outcome. It’s essential to remember that every person’s experience with IUI can vary, and not everyone will experience the same symptoms. However, there are some common signs that some individuals may notice after undergoing the procedure.

Potential Symptoms After Successful IUI

After around 14 days post-IUI, individuals might start noticing certain symptoms that could indicate a successful procedure. These symptoms can vary from person to person, and not all individuals will experience them. Some of the potential signs include constipation, fatigue, nausea, dizziness or disorientation, breast tenderness, and even vomiting. It’s important to keep in mind that the absence of these symptoms does not necessarily indicate a failed IUI procedure.

Constipation and Tiredness

One common symptom reported by some individuals after a successful IUI is constipation. This could be due to hormonal changes in the body following the procedure. Additionally, it’s not uncommon for individuals to feel more fatigued than usual. The body undergoes various changes during the early stages of pregnancy, which might contribute to feelings of tiredness.

Nausea and Disorientation

Nausea and feelings of disorientation are also common symptoms that some individuals may experience post-IUI. These symptoms might be attributed to hormonal fluctuations in the body as it adjusts to the changes associated with pregnancy. It’s essential to stay hydrated and get plenty of rest if experiencing these symptoms.

Breast Tenderness and Vomiting

Another potential symptom of successful IUI is breast tenderness. The hormonal changes that occur during early pregnancy can lead to increased sensitivity or soreness in the breasts. Additionally, some individuals might experience vomiting, particularly in the morning. These symptoms, while uncomfortable, could be positive indicators of a successful IUI procedure.

Not Everyone Experiences Symptoms

It’s crucial to note that not all individuals who undergo a successful IUI procedure will experience these symptoms. Many individuals have shared success stories of achieving pregnancy through IUI without noticing any specific signs. Each person’s body reacts differently to the procedure and subsequent changes, so the absence of symptoms does not necessarily indicate a negative outcome.
